Africa’s wealthiest businessman, Aliko Dangote, has announced plans to dedicate a significant portion of his fortune to charitable causes in a move set to become the largest philanthropic commitment ever made by an African billionaire.

The decision will see roughly one-third of his estimated $36.5 billion wealth directed toward expanding the work of the Aliko Dangote Foundation, reinforcing its role in tackling some of the continent’s most pressing social and economic challenges.

Family Backs Landmark Giving Initiative

The ambitious pledge has received the full support of the Dangote family, underscoring a shared commitment to making philanthropy a lasting part of the family’s legacy.

Halima Dangote, Executive Director of Dangote Industries and the billionaire’s daughter, confirmed that the family stands behind the plan to channel more than $12 billion into long-term charitable projects through the foundation.

Growing Fortune Fuels Bigger Ambitions

Dangote’s philanthropic announcement comes during a period of exceptional financial growth for the business magnate.

His wealth has surged thanks to the continued expansion of the Dangote Petroleum Refinery, the strong performance of Dangote Cement, and growing investments in agriculture.

According to the Bloomberg Billionaires Index, his net worth has risen by more than $6.5 billion this year, placing him among the world’s 65 richest individuals.
